2 yrs ago. I paid cash for a man bag at Zara in London and asked for my receipt. Was told it was in my bag. So I checked.

Wasn’t there. I looked up at her and she handed me my receipt only to leave the store to have security tags going off.

Got stopped by security demanding my receipt for the bag. I showed them; then they made me go back to get the security tags off to my annoyance.

I complained to Zara passionately; vehemently from home, after and they denied the incidence or investigating it.

I was telling the story 2 days ago and I suddenly realised I was seriously set up. I had not computed nor connected the dots all this time that I paid cash.

If I’d left without my receipt I could have been in serious trouble.

I could have easily believed her cuz she was black behind the till and looked trustworthy.

Be careful. Be very careful out #there ..’ – #In14Ways
